METHOD | ROUTE | FUNCTIONALITY | ACCESS |
---|---|---|---|
POST | /auth/signup/ |
Register new user | All users |
POST | /auth/login/ |
Login user | All users |
POST | /requests/request/ |
Place an request | All users |
PUT | /requests/request/update/{request_id}/ |
Update an request | All users |
PUT | /requests/request/status/{request_id}/ |
Update request status | Superuser |
DELETE | /requests/request/delete/{request_id}/ |
Delete/Remove an request | All users |
GET | /requests/user/requests/ |
Get user's requests | All users |
GET | /requests/requests/ |
List all requests made | Superuser |
GET | /requests/requests/{request_id}/ |
Retrieve an request | Superuser |
GET | /requests/user/request/{request_id}/ |
Get user's specific request | |
GET | /docs/ |
View API documentation | All users |
-
Notifications
You must be signed in to change notification settings - Fork 1
tasoskele/flask-api
Folders and files
Name | Name | Last commit message | Last commit date | |
---|---|---|---|---|
Repository files navigation
About
Python, Flask REST API using [PostgreSQL-(or?)-SQLite], SQLAlchemy restx, swagger...
Resources
Stars
Watchers
Forks
Releases
No releases published
Packages 0
No packages published